Description of uppgrader[.]com
uppgrader[.]com appears to be a Russian-language gaming website focused on Counter-Strike 2 and Counter-Strike: Global Offensive skin upgrading. The page title and meta description indicate that it offers users a way to exchange or "upgrade" in-game cosmetic items, with references to skin boosts, upgrade chances, and fast withdrawals. The screenshot shows a dark-themed interface with item listings, probability percentages, and a prominent Steam login button, suggesting that users connect a gaming account to participate.
Based on the visible content, the site appears to target players interested in virtual item trading or chance-based skin upgrading. This type of service is commonly associated with gaming item marketplaces or skin-gambling style mechanics, where users risk lower-value items for a chance at receiving higher-value ones. The domain itself does not appear to belong to a widely recognized mainstream gaming platform, and the site seems to be independently operated.
Safety Assessment for uppgrader[.]com
The available scan data presents a mixed picture. A malware scan did not detect flagged files, external links, or known malicious references at the time of this scan, and the domain was not listed on the checked blacklist databases. In addition, only 2 out of 94 security engines flagged the site, while the broader blacklist and malware checks were clean.
At the same time, there are several cautionary indicators. The domain is very new, with an age of about 15 days, it has no Tranco ranking, and at least one web-classification source labeled it as suspicious or newly registered. The site also appears to involve CS2/CS:GO skin upgrading with Steam-based login, which may expose users to account, payment, or virtual-item loss risks if the operator is not trustworthy. Because this kind of platform can involve chance-based mechanics and account linking, users may want to verify ownership, terms, and withdrawal conditions carefully before interacting.
Based on these findings, this website may pose potential risks to visitors.
Technical Description
The domain uses a valid Let's Encrypt SSL certificate and is served through Cloudflare infrastructure, with Cloudflare nameservers and hosting-related IP information visible in the scan results. This setup may provide basic transport encryption and CDN/proxy functionality, but it does not by itself establish operator legitimacy. DNSSEC appears to be unsigned, which means DNS responses may not benefit from that additional layer of authenticity protection.
From a technical risk perspective, no malware payloads or flagged external resources were identified in the provided scan snapshot. However, the domain's very recent registration date, lack of established traffic ranking, and use of a reverse-proxy hosting layer may make independent attribution more difficult at the time of this scan.
